The EN 15085-1 to EN 15085-5 series of European Standards replaces the DIN 6700-1 to DIN 6700-6 series of German national standards, with European Standard EN 15085-2 replacing the German national standard DIN 6700-2. Welding coordination personnel Persons who have been qualified as weldin

6、g coordinators in accordance with DIN 6700 retain their qualification for the relevant level in DIN 6700-2 (see below) even after introduction of the EN 15085 series. Certification levels Certification level CL 1: replaces “Bauteilklassen” C1 and C2 as in DIN 6700-2. Certification level CL 2: replac

7、es “Bauteilklasse” C3 as in DIN 6700-2. Certification level CL 3: replaces “Bauteilklasse” C4 as in DIN 6700-2. Certification level CL 4: replaces “Bauteilklasse” C5 as in DIN 6700-2. Validity of certificates issued in accordance with DIN 6700-2 In Germany, a welding certificate as in DIN 6700-2 rem

8、ains valid until the original period of validity has ended. Recertification in accordance with EN 15085-2 may be necessary if required by national stipulations issued by the relevant national railway safety authority, or contractual obligations. Amendments This standard differs from DIN 6700-2:2001-

9、05 as follows: a) The content has been updated to reflect the current state of technology and harmonized with European and international standardization. b) The vehicles, components and sub-assemblies are classed into four “certification levels” according to the highest weld performance class CP of

10、the welded joints in the component/sub-assembly, and according to a component list given in clause 4. c) Three levels of welding coordinator are defined. In order to become certified, manufacturers must demonstrate that the technical knowledge of their welding coordinators is at the required level.

11、d) The German term “externe Schweiaufsicht” (external welding coordinator) has been replaced by the term “untervergebene Schweiaufsicht” (subcontracted welding coordinator). 38、 laboratories (ISO/IEC 17025:2005) 3 Terms and definitions For the purposes of this document, the terms and definitions given in EN 15085-1:2007 apply. 4 Certification of welding manufacturers The quality requirements for welding manufacturers, which carry out welding work on rail vehicles, componen

39、ts and sub-assemblies, are specified by the standard series EN ISO 3834. Dependant on the certification level, the requirements of EN ISO 3834-2, EN ISO 3834-3 or EN ISO 3834-4 shall be fulfilled in principle (see Annex A). Welding manufacturers, which carry out welding work on railway vehicles, com

40、ponents and sub-assemblies, shall be certified according to this standard, if specified. Compliance with the requirements shall be checked and certified by a recognised manufacturer certification body (see Clause 6). Four certification levels (CL) are laid down for the certification of welding manuf

41、acturers (Level 1 to Level 4). Level 1 to Level 3 depends on the weld performance classes CP A to CP D of the welded joints specified in EN 15085-3:2007, Table 2. Table 1 contains a description of the certification level and the allocation in the weld performance classes. The required certification

42、level depends on the following two items: 1) Table 1; 2) safety relevance of the components or sub-assemblies where the welded part is integral (see list beneath Table 1). 1) For railway applications, only EN ISO 15614-1, EN ISO 15614-2, prEN ISO 15614-3, EN ISO 15614-4, EN ISO 15614-7, EN ISO 15614

43、-11, EN ISO 15614-12 and EN ISO 15614-13 are relevant. DIN EN 15085-2:2008-01 EN 15085-2:2007 (E) 7 Table 1 Certification level Description Certification leve (CL) This level applies to welding manufacturers which manufacture welded railway vehicles or their welded parts with welded joints classifie

44、d in weld performance classes CP A to CP D. Certification level CL 2 to CL 4 is included. CL 1 This level applies to welding manufacturers which manufacture welded parts of railway vehicles with welded joints classified in weld performance classes CP C2 to CP D. Welded joints classified in weld perf

45、ormance class CP C1 are included if these welds are checked according to weld inspection class CT 1 according to EN 15085-5:2007, Table 1. Certification level CL 4 is only included according to welded joints of certification level CL 2 or CL 3. CL 2 This level applies to welding manufacturers which

46、manufacture welded parts of railway vehicles with welded joints classified in weld performance class CP D. CL 3 This level applies to manufacturers which do not weld but design railway vehicles and parts of rail vehicles or buy and assemble or sell them. Certification not required for welding works

47、of certification level CL 3. CL 4 Because of their safety relevance the following components and sub-assemblies shall be welded by welding manufacturers with a certification level CL 1. bogie frames and bolsters; body shell components (e.g. under frames, structures); buffers and draw gear; wheel set

48、 components (e.g. wheel set mountings, axle boxes, spring supports); brake equipment (e.g. magnetic track brake, brake rods, brake triangles, brake cylinders, brake cross beams); supporting frames for heavy components (e.g. traction units, pantographs); welded components for drag transmission from b

49、ogie to vehicle; vibration dampers and their link between bogie and vehicle or between vehicles; finishing welding of castings within components indicated above; external fuel tanks. Annex A contains information about possible classifications of the certification levels for further components and sub-assemblies of railway vehicles.
